Home - Deacons - Deacons is Hong Kong’s own world-class law firm, and one of the region’s leaders in the area of banking and finance; capital markets; advising investors and trading companies on the opportunities available in the PRC; construction; corporate and M&A; employment law; insolvency and restructuring; insurance; intellectual property; investment funds; litigation & dispute resolution; real estate; private clients; regulatory; and tax. The largest full-service independent law firm in Hong Kong, we are also the longest established. Since 1851 we have been developing our unique culture, which blends traditional client care with modern technology and working practices.
